Vertical Tower Designs for Strong Brand Presence
Tall exhibition towers are one of the most effective ways to increase visibility in busy venues like ICC Sydney or Melbourne Convention and Exhibition Centre.
Vertical designs:
-
Draw attention from a distance
-
Help attendees locate your booth easily
-
Create a powerful focal point
If your goal is brand awareness, a tall tower configuration reinforces your logo and messaging across crowded aisles. The added height ensures your branding rises above neighbouring stands, giving you a competitive edge.
Compact Podium Variations for Engagement
Not every display needs to be towering. Compact podium designs play a different but equally important role.
These variations are ideal for:
-
Product demonstrations
-
Sampling stations
-
Registration or sign-up counters
-
One-on-one consultations
A well-designed podium creates a welcoming interaction point. It encourages visitors to step forward and engage with your team. When strategically placed at the front of your booth, it acts as an invitation rather than a barrier.

Multi-Height Combinations for Dimension
Flat layouts can feel static. Combining different heights within your Towers & Podiums setup creates movement and visual layering.
For example:
-
A tall tower at the rear for branding
-
Mid-height units along the sides
-
Lower podium counters at the front
This tiered approach guides the eye naturally through your space. It adds depth and helps organise your layout without making the booth feel crowded.
At larger Australian expos where competition is intense, dimensional design helps your stand stand out.
